Debris Netting is commonly used for scaffolding enclosures, guardrail debris protection, wind screen or shade cloths. Debris netting is made from high density polyethylene (HDPE) with UV inhibitors for maximum life expectancy. The knitted mesh design provides containment of small and chunk debris and is highly tear resistant. Debris netting rolls include finished hemmed edges with reinforced eyelet button holes for fastening allowing for an easy, safe and secure installation.
Advantage:
Protects dust, debris & tools from falling.
Protect workers, pedestrians & adjacent properties.
Creates a wind block or shade cloth.
Provides a visual barrier for added privacy.
Remains flexible in all weather climates.
Helps contain dust, debris and airborne particulates during construction.
